What is the primary purpose of a slit lamp examination?

Explanation:
The primary purpose of a slit lamp examination is to provide a magnified view of the anterior eye structures. During this examination, the slit lamp device illuminates and magnifies various components of the eye, such as the cornea, iris, lens, and the anterior chamber. This allows the optometrist or technician to accurately assess these structures for any abnormalities, diseases, or conditions that may affect vision or ocular health. This detailed examination is crucial for diagnosing issues like cataracts, corneal abrasions, or infections in the front segment of the eye. The high level of magnification offered by the slit lamp makes it a vital tool in optometry, enabling practitioners to observe even minor details that could indicate significant ocular problems.
